Output 76f81dca6c8478f4cb1a1c776d543c81a957d9c17d1aaf4b0784612e181e22f3:1

value
20520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 210071de2318a434876cd66dff281670028f94d2 OP_EQUAL
address
9uSmVdD5fVK4KN45abtEzYKTqsTnBnUorg
transaction
76f81dca6c8478f4cb1a1c776d543c81a957d9c17d1aaf4b0784612e181e22f3